NOMINATIONS SENT TO THE SENATE:

Wendy Williams Berger, of Florida, to be United States District Judge for the Middle District of Florida, vice John E. Steele, retired.

Holly A. Brady, of Indiana, to be United States District Judge for the Northern District of Indiana, vice Joseph S. Van Bokkelen, retired.

Andrew Lynn Brasher, of Alabama, to be United States District Judge for the Middle District of Alabama, vice Mark E. Fuller, resigned.

Britt Cagle Grant, of Georgia, to be United States Circuit Judge for the Eleventh Circuit, vice Julie E. Carnes, retiring.

Justin George Muzinich, of New York, to be Deputy Secretary of the Treasury, vice Sarah Bloom Raskin.

John M. O’Connor, of Oklahoma, to be United States District Judge for the Northern, Eastern and Western Districts of Oklahoma, vice James H. Payne, retired.

Emin Toro, of Virginia, to be a Judge of the United States Tax Court for a term of fifteen years, vice Joseph Robert Goeke, term expiring.

Lance E. Walker, of Maine, to be United States District Judge for the District of Maine, vice John A. Woodcock Jr., retired.

Allen Cothrel Winsor, of Florida, to be United States District Judge for the Northern District of Florida, vice Robert L. Hinkle, retired.

Patrick R. Wyrick, of Oklahoma, to be United States District Judge for the Western District of Oklahoma, vice David L. Russell, retired.
